Output 53b5e8b46b94f417c61fa191febaa9327e9a98e11ec0b1e6bd07ee3526f24b11:0

value
22689075
script pubkey
OP_0 OP_PUSHBYTES_20 e040bf100914b9ec68bb55e5d7993a9be63346a1
address
bc1qupqt7yqfzju7c69m2hja0xf6n0nrx34pcffmad
transaction
53b5e8b46b94f417c61fa191febaa9327e9a98e11ec0b1e6bd07ee3526f24b11
spent
false